The National Library of China Ancient Books Library is more than just a building. It is a living testament to China’s rich literary heritage. It’s a repository of knowledge spanning millennia. Its origins trace back to the Metropolitan Library of the Qing Dynasty. Established in 1909 it evolved from an imperial collection to a national treasure.

Imagine the scholars who walked these very floors. Lu Xun and Liang Qichao among other luminaries. Their presence lingers in the air. Their intellect shaped the library’s early growth. The library’s early collections were extensive. They included imperial holdings and private donations. This ensured a vast and varied collection from the start.

The collection boasts more than 23730000 volumes and items. That impressive number is constantly growing. This makes the National Library of China Ancient Books Library one of the largest in the world. Among the treasures are a million volumes of rare books. There are also ancient maps priceless manuscripts and even Dunhuang documents. The earliest items date back to the Shang Dynasty. These include inscriptions on animal bones and tortoise shells. This truly places the library’s collection firmly in the annals of history.

The library didn’t simply collect. It actively preserved these delicate artifacts. Librarians used traditional techniques and modern technology. They painstakingly restored and conserved these irreplaceable texts. This ensured their survival for generations to come. The library’s role goes beyond preservation. It strives to make knowledge accessible. It serves as a vital research center for scholars worldwide. It also fulfills its public mandate by offering resources to the general public.
